1/2"-28 UNEF thread
1/2"-28 UNEF tap drill
15/32"
Clearance hole 13.49 mm · 19.05 mm hex
1/2"-28 UNEF is a extra-fine Unified inch thread with a 12.7 mm (0.500") major diameter and 28 threads per inch (0.907 mm pitch). Tap it with a 15/32" drill; drill 13.49 mm to pass a bolt through.
The numbers
- Designation
- 1/2"-28 UNEF
- Major diameter
- 12.7 mm / 0.500"
- Minor diameter
- 11.718 mm
- Pitch
- 28 threads per inch (0.907 mm pitch)
- Tap drill (75% thread)
- 15/32" — 11.91 mm
- Clearance hole (close fit)
- 13.49 mm / 0.531"
- Hex across flats
- 19.05 mm
How to measure what you have
- Measure across the thread crests with calipers. A used 1/2"-28 UNEF reads a little under 12.7 mm — the crests are truncated by the standard, then worn and plated, so anything from about 12.3 mm up is consistent with this size.
- Count the threads crossing one inch. This one gives 28.
- A thread pitch gauge settles it in seconds and costs very little. Guessing between a coarse and a fine thread of the same diameter is the usual way a thread gets stripped.
Tightening torque
No torque figure is given for this size. Small and fine threads like this are generally not supplied to a strength grade, and in most assemblies the tapped material strips before the fastener yields — so a published bolt torque would be the wrong limit to work to. Tighten to snug plus a small turn, or use the figure the manufacturer of the part specifies.
Where this size turns up
- Firearm muzzle devices on some .22 and 9 mm barrels
- Thin-wall tube fittings
Other threads at this diameter
| Thread | Pitch | Tap drill | Clearance |
|---|---|---|---|
| 1/2"-13 UNC | 13 tpi | 27/64" | 13.49 mm |
| 1/2"-20 UNF | 20 tpi | 29/64" | 13.49 mm |
